Transaction 5d7515944b0728b3a3c295319f83259c15f664eef89b12983bc7eb7885744b60
1 Input
1 Output
-
5d7515944b0728b3a3c295319f83259c15f664eef89b12983bc7eb7885744b60:0
- value
- 76101
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e04a8e8245f81e76ff335ffbbf848fdcefd1f393 OP_EQUAL
- address
- 3N8xboVUd6HFMDxPon2pCM2wWfpcsiPHXf